Understanding Airfare Pricing and How to Take Advantage
The Science of Airfare Pricing
Airfare pricing is a complex process influenced by various factors, including demand, supply, and competition.
Luckily, understanding these factors can help you find cheaper flights. For instance, traveling during off-peak seasons, such as mid-January to mid-March, can result in significant savings.
Additionally, being aware of price trends and adjusting your travel plans accordingly can help you snatch the best deals. Using fare comparison tools and flight alerts can also help you stay one step ahead of price increases.
Maximizing Your Savings with the Power of Compromise
While it may seem counterintuitive, compromising on certain aspects of your trip can help you save even more. Consider flying into a nearby airport, such as Osaka or Nagoya, and then taking a train or bus to Tokyo.
Another option is to book a layover or a longer flight, which can sometimes be cheaper than direct flights. This may require more time and flexibility, but can ultimately lead to substantial savings.
Tapping into the Power of Budget Airlines and Error Fares
Budget airlines and error fares can be a game-changer when it comes to finding affordable flights to Tokyo.
Budget airlines often offer discounted fares, but be aware that these airlines may charge extra for amenities, such as checked bags or in-flight meals.
Error fares, on the other hand, are mistakes made by airlines that can result in significantly discounted fares. These fares are usually only available for a short period, so act fast to take advantage of these incredible deals.
